Ever since my oven quit on Boxing Day, I have used my toaster oven for a lot of things. Of course, I also use the stovetop burners and the crock pot too. 

I tried this crock pot pork chop recipe and it turned out really well. I cooked them on low heat. When making the pork chops in the crock pot you might want to brown them slightly in a skillet first. They were very tender and have great flavour with an excellent gravy for your potatoes.

I was asked for a chili recipe that uses canned pork and beans. This one uses both the pork and beans and kidney beans. When I made this, I used both cans of beans as suggested but halved everything else and it was successful. I also included a chopped celery stalk and sautéed it with the peppers and onion. I prefer the maple flavoured pork and beans so that is what I used. 

The biscuits with 7 Up are easy to make and were a nice accompaniment to the chili.
